Senior Data Platform Engineer in Manchester
Senior Data Platform Engineer

Senior Data Platform Engineer in Manchester

Manchester Full-Time 55000 - 65000 £ / year (est.) No home office possible
NCC Group plc

At a Glance

  • Tasks: Design and optimise scalable data pipelines for advanced analytics and machine learning.
  • Company: Join a leading Cyber Services company with a focus on innovation.
  • Benefits: Flexible working, generous holiday allowance, and community volunteering opportunities.
  • Other info: Exciting career growth opportunities and a supportive team culture.
  • Why this job: Make a real impact by enabling data-driven decisions in a dynamic environment.
  • Qualifications: Strong AWS data engineering experience and proficiency in Python required.

The predicted salary is between 55000 - 65000 £ per year.

We are seeking a skilled Data Engineer to join our Engineering team, responsible for designing, building, and optimising scalable data pipelines that power advanced analytics and machine learning solutions. You will play a key role in enabling data-driven decision-making by delivering high-quality, reliable datasets to tools such as Amazon SageMaker and other analytics platforms.

Key Responsibilities

  • Work closely with the Data Science team to develop robust data pipelines that feed analytics and machine learning tools such as Amazon SageMaker and third-party platforms like Databricks.
  • Leverage AWS technologies such as EMR, S3, EKS and Airflow to process and orchestrate high-volume datasets, ensuring solutions are scalable, resilient and cost-efficient.
  • Embed data loss prevention (DLP) principles and controls into data pipelines to protect sensitive information, while ensuring data is reliable, accessible, well-governed and optimised for downstream consumption.

Skills, Knowledge & Expertise

Essential

  • Strong experience in data engineering within AWS cloud environments.
  • Hands-on experience with AWS big data technologies such as EMR, S3 and SageMaker.
  • Proficiency in Python for building scalable data pipelines and processing frameworks.
  • Experience with Apache Spark for distributed data processing.
  • Experience designing and maintaining scalable batch and real-time data pipelines.
  • Solid understanding of ETL/ELT design patterns and data modelling techniques.
  • Experience with workflow orchestration tools such as Apache Airflow (ideally deployed on AWS).
  • Familiarity with containerisation and orchestration using Docker and Kubernetes (EKS).
  • Experience with infrastructure as code (e.g. Terraform) and CI/CD/GitOps practices.
  • Proven ability to optimise performance and reduce cloud costs through partitioning, clustering and workload management.
  • Understanding of data security principles, including data loss prevention (DLP).

Desirable

  • Experience with Databricks or similar third-party big data platforms.
  • Knowledge of real-time streaming technologies (e.g. Kafka, Kinesis).
  • Experience implementing data governance and compliance frameworks.
  • Familiarity with monitoring and observability tools in AWS environments.
  • Exposure to Lakehouse or modern data platform architectures.

Job Benefits

  • Flexible Working: Balance your work and personal life with our flexible working options.
  • Generous Holiday Allowance: Enjoy 25 days of holiday, plus bank holidays, with the option to buy up to 5 additional days of annual leave.
  • Medicash & Critical Illness Scheme Financial & Investment Benefits: Enjoy peace of mind with our Pension, Life Assurance, and Share Save Scheme.
  • Community & Volunteering Programmes: Make a difference in your community with our volunteering opportunities.
  • Green Car Scheme: Drive green and save money with our eco-friendly car scheme.
  • Cycle Scheme: Stay fit and healthy with our cycle-to-work scheme.
  • Special Time Off: Take time off for those big moments in life, like getting married/entering into a civil partnership, becoming a grandparent, and welcoming home a new pet.
  • Family Planning: Benefit from our generous maternity and paternity leave, as well as time off and support for those undergoing fertility treatments.

Senior Data Platform Engineer in Manchester employer: NCC Group plc

Join a forward-thinking company in Manchester that prioritises employee well-being and professional growth. With flexible working options, generous holiday allowances, and a strong commitment to community engagement, we foster a collaborative work culture where innovation thrives. Our focus on advanced data engineering and cutting-edge technologies ensures that you will be at the forefront of your field, making a meaningful impact while enjoying a supportive environment.
NCC Group plc

Contact Detail:

NCC Group plc Recruiting Team

StudySmarter Expert Advice 🤫

We think this is how you could land Senior Data Platform Engineer in Manchester

✨Network Like a Pro

Get out there and connect with folks in the industry! Attend meetups, webinars, or even just grab a coffee with someone who’s already in the data engineering game. You never know when a casual chat could lead to your next big opportunity.

✨Show Off Your Skills

Don’t just talk about your experience; showcase it! Create a portfolio of projects that highlight your expertise in AWS, Python, and data pipelines. This will give potential employers a clear view of what you can bring to the table.

✨Ace the Interview

Prepare for those interviews by brushing up on common data engineering questions and scenarios. Practice explaining your thought process when solving problems, especially around AWS technologies and data security principles. Confidence is key!

✨Apply Through Our Website

Make sure to apply directly through our website! It’s the best way to ensure your application gets seen by the right people. Plus, we love seeing candidates who are genuinely interested in joining our team at StudySmarter.

We think you need these skills to ace Senior Data Platform Engineer in Manchester

Data Engineering
AWS Cloud Environments
Amazon EMR
Amazon S3
Amazon SageMaker
Python
Apache Spark
ETL/ELT Design Patterns
Data Modelling Techniques
Apache Airflow
Docker
Kubernetes (EKS)
Infrastructure as Code (Terraform)
CI/CD/GitOps Practices
Data Security Principles

Some tips for your application 🫡

Tailor Your CV: Make sure your CV is tailored to the Senior Data Platform Engineer role. Highlight your experience with AWS technologies and data engineering, as we want to see how you can contribute to our team.

Showcase Your Skills: Don’t just list your skills; demonstrate them! Use specific examples of projects where you've built scalable data pipelines or worked with tools like Amazon SageMaker. We love seeing real-world applications of your expertise.

Craft a Compelling Cover Letter: Your cover letter is your chance to shine! Share your passion for data engineering and how you align with our mission at StudySmarter. Let us know why you're excited about this opportunity and what you can bring to the table.

Apply Through Our Website: We encourage you to apply through our website for a smoother application process. It helps us keep track of your application and ensures you don’t miss out on any important updates from us!

How to prepare for a job interview at NCC Group plc

✨Know Your Tech Stack

Make sure you’re well-versed in the AWS technologies mentioned in the job description, like EMR, S3, and SageMaker. Brush up on your Python skills too, as you'll likely be asked to demonstrate your ability to build scalable data pipelines.

✨Showcase Your Problem-Solving Skills

Prepare to discuss specific challenges you've faced in previous roles, especially around designing and maintaining data pipelines. Use examples that highlight your experience with ETL/ELT design patterns and how you optimised performance or reduced costs.

✨Understand Data Security Principles

Since data loss prevention is a key aspect of the role, be ready to talk about how you've implemented DLP controls in your past projects. This shows you not only understand the technical side but also the importance of protecting sensitive information.

✨Ask Insightful Questions

Prepare thoughtful questions about the team’s current projects or the tools they use, like Apache Airflow or Databricks. This demonstrates your genuine interest in the role and helps you assess if the company culture aligns with your values.

Senior Data Platform Engineer in Manchester
NCC Group plc
Location: Manchester

Land your dream job quicker with Premium

You’re marked as a top applicant with our partner companies
Individual CV and cover letter feedback including tailoring to specific job roles
Be among the first applications for new jobs with our AI application
1:1 support and career advice from our career coaches
Go Premium

Money-back if you don't land a job in 6-months

>